Borussia Dortmund 5-2 Bayern Munich – Highlights


Bundesliga champions Borussia Dortmund crushed Bayern Munich 5-2 with a hat-trick from Poland’s Robert Lewandowski to lift the German Cup on Saturday and cap a majestic season with the club’s first domestic double success.

It was Dortmund’s fifth straight win over Bayern, who were at full strength ahead of next Saturday’s Champions League final against Chelsea, as they staked an even bigger claim to take over from the Bavarians as Germany’s dominant domestic force.

Shinji Kagawa fired Dortmund into a third minute lead after a double defensive blunder by Luiz Gustavo, before Dutchman Arjen Robben levelled with a penalty in front of more than 75,000 fans at Berlin’s Olympic stadium.

Mats Hummels’ penalty in the 41st minute restored Dortmund’s lead and their top scorer Lewandowski struck either side of the break and again after Bayern winger Franck Ribery briefly cut the deficit with a sensational low drive in the 75th.
